Deploy Compressed AI on Microcontrollers: Pi 5 Model Compression IoT Deployment Kit

Every part needed, pre-tested for compatibility, with an AI build companion trained on this exact project. Shipped from Bengaluru in 3-5 days.

Difficulty: Advanced Build Time: 8-10 hrs Age: 18-25 Skill: Knowledge Distillation & Edge AI Deployment

You have a powerful AI model running on a Raspberry Pi 5, but you need it to run across multiple low-power ESP32 microcontrollers that read sensor data in real time. This kit gives you the hardware and guided workflow to apply knowledge distillation — compressing that Pi 5 model into a 10x smaller version that deploys on three ESP32s, with less than 5% accuracy loss. By the end, you'll have a working distributed inference system: sensors feeding compressed models on ESP32s, with the Pi 5 orchestrating the pipeline.

What You'll Build

You'll build a sensor network where three ESP32 devices run distilled versions of a larger neural network. Each ESP32 independently processes data from two sensors, making fast, low-power inferences that match the original model's performance within a tight margin. The Raspberry Pi 5 serves as the training and distillation host, storing the full model and student models on an NVMe SSD via the M.2 HAT+. All components, from power supply to wiring, ship ready to assemble.

What You'll Learn

  • Apply knowledge distillation to shrink a neural network trained on Raspberry Pi 5, preserving over 95% accuracy
  • Port TensorFlow Lite Micro models onto ESP32 dev boards and run split-sensor inference
  • Build a complete data pipeline: sensor collection, preprocessing on ESP32, inference, and results aggregation
  • Optimize model quantization and memory footprint for resource-constrained microcontrollers in real IoT deployments

Can I train my own dataset instead of the preloaded example?

Yes, the companion guides you through dataset swap steps. The Pi 5 and SSD provide enough headroom to train on your own sensor data, then distill and deploy.

What if my ESP32 boards have a different RAM size?

The distilled models are optimized for the standard ESP32 with 520KB SRAM. The companion includes instructions to adjust quantization if you use an ESP32-S2, -S3, or -C3 variant.

How do I validate the 10x compression claim?

The companion provides scripts that measure model size before and after distillation, and you run inference on the same test sensor data to verify accuracy stays above 95%.
